Whoop vs Garmin
Whoop is a subscription-based recovery platform focused on sleep, strain, and performance metrics, while Garmin is a comprehensive fitness watch manufacturer offering on-device GPS, training features, and real-time workout data. Garmin excels at independent workout tracking without a phone, whereas Whoop specializes in deep recovery analytics and personalized health insights.

Frequently Asked Questions
5 questions
Whoop's optical sensor is significantly more accurate than Garmin's standard sensor. Users report Whoop's accuracy is approximately 10x better for detailed heart rate variability and recovery metrics. However, Garmin's sensor is sufficient for most fitness tracking purposes.
Yes. Garmin watches have built-in GPS and on-device coaching, allowing you to track workouts independently without a connected phone. This makes Garmin ideal for remote areas, trail running, and activities where phone connectivity is unavailable.
Yes, Whoop requires a smartphone app to view real-time metrics, insights, and coaching recommendations. The wearable itself has no display, so all data visualization and interaction happens through the mobile app.
Whoop specializes in recovery science—focusing on sleep quality, strain levels, and personalized recovery optimization. Garmin focuses on comprehensive fitness tracking with GPS, training features, and multi-sport capabilities. Whoop is recovery-centric; Garmin is workout-centric.
It depends on priority: Choose Whoop if recovery optimization and sleep science are your focus, as it provides superior biometric accuracy and AI personalization. Choose Garmin if you need real-time workout tracking, GPS independence, and variety of sports-specific features.
